23. Leverage and sensitivity analysis (LO6) Dickinson Company has $12 million in assets.
Currently half of these assets are financed with long-term debt at 10 percent and half with
common stock having a par value of $8. Ms. Smith, vice president of finance, wishes to
analyze two refinancing plans, one with more debt (D) and one with more equity (E). The
company earns a return on assets before interest and taxes of 10 percent. The tax rate is 45
percent.
Under Plan D, a $3 million long-term bond would be sold at an interest rate of
12 percent and 375,000 shares of stock would be purchased in the market at $8 per share
and retired.
Under Plan E, 375,000 shares of stock would be sold at $8 per share and the $3,000,000
in proceeds would be used to reduce long-term debt.
a. How would each of these plans affect earnings per share? Consider the current plan
and the two new plans.
b. Which plan would be most favorable if return on assets fell to 5 percent? Increased to
15 percent? Consider the current plan and the two new plans.
c. If the market price for common stock rose to $12 before the restructuring, which plan
would then be most attractive? Continue to assume that $3 million in debt will be
used to retire stock in Plan D and $3 million of new equity will be sold to retire debt
in Plan E. Also assume for calculations in part c that return on assets is 10 percent.

24. Leverage and sensitivity analysis (LO6) Edsel Research Labs has $27 million in assets.
Currently, half of these assets are financed with long-term debt at 5 percent and half with
common stock having a par value of $10. Ms. Edsel, the vice president of finance, wishes
to analyze two refinancing plans, one with more debt (D) and one with more equity (E).
The company earns a return on assets before interest and taxes of 5 percent. The tax rate is
30 percent.
Under Plan D, a $6.75 million long-term bond would be sold at an interest rate of 11
percent and 675,000 shares of stock would be purchased in the market at $10 per share and
retired. Under Plan E, 675,000 shares of stock would be sold at $10 per share and the
$6,750,000 in proceeds would be used to reduce long-term debt.
a. How would each of these plans affect earnings per share? Consider the current plan
and the two new plans. Which plan(s) would produce the highest EPS? Note that due
to tax loss carry-forwards and carry-backs, taxes can be a negative number.
b. Which plan would be most favorable if return on assets increased to 8 percent?
Compare the current plan and the two new plans. What has caused the plans to give
different EPS numbers?
c. Assuming return on assets is back to the original 5 percent, but the interest rate on
new debt in Plan D is 7 percent, which of the three plans will produce the highest
EPS? Why?

25. Leverage and sensitivity analysis (LO6) The Lopez-Portillo Company has $10.6 million
in assets, 80 percent financed by debt, and 20 percent financed by common stock. The
interest rate on the debt is 9 percent and the par value of the stock is $10 per share.
President Lopez-Portillo is considering two financing plans for an expansion to $18 million
in assets.
Under Plan A, the debt-to-total-assets ratio will be maintained, but new debt will cost a
whopping 12 percent! Under Plan B, only new common stock at $10 per share will be
issued. The tax rate is 40 percent.
a. If EBIT is 9 percent on total assets, compute earnings per share (EPS) before the
expansion and under the two alternatives.
b. What is the degree of financial leverage under each of the three plans?
c. If stock could be sold at $20 per share due to increased expectations for the firm’s
sales and earnings, what impact would this have on earnings per share for the two
expansion alternatives? Compute earnings per share for each.
d. Explain why corporate financial officers are concerned about their stock values.

26. Operating leverage and ratios (LO6) Mr. Gold is in the widget business. He currently
sells 1.5 million widgets a year at $6 each. His variable cost to produce the widgets is $4 per
unit, and he has $1,550,000 in fixed costs. His sales-to-assets ratio is six times, and 30 percent of
his assets are financed with 10 percent debt, with the balance financed by common stock at $10
par value per share. The tax rate is 35 percent.
His brother-in-law, Mr. Silverman, says he is doing it all wrong. By reducing his price to
$5.00 a widget, he could increase his volume of units sold by 60 percent. Fixed costs would
remain constant, and variable costs would remain $4 per unit. His sales-to-assets ratio
would be 7.5 times. Furthermore, he could increase his debt-to-assets ratio to 50 percent,
with the balance in common stock. It is assumed that the interest rate would go up by 1
percent and the price of stock would remain constant.
a. Compute earnings per share under the Gold plan.
b. Compute earnings per share under the Silverman plan.
c. Mr. Gold’s wife, the chief financial officer, does not think that fixed costs would
remain constant under the Silverman plan but that they would go up by 15 percent.
If this is the case, should Mr. Gold shift to the Silverman plan, based on earnings per
share?
